php图片自动排版怎么设置
-
要设置PHP图片自动排版,可以按照以下步骤进行操作:
1. 定义排版规则:根据需求,确定所需的排版规则,包括图片的大小、位置、间距等方面的要求。
2. 获取图片信息:使用PHP的函数或类库来获取图片的相关信息,包括图片的宽度、高度、文件大小等。
3. 根据规则调整图片尺寸:根据设定的排版规则,使用PHP的图像处理函数或类库,对图片进行调整尺寸的操作。可以根据比例来等比缩放图片,或者固定宽度或高度来调整图片大小。
4. 确定图片位置:根据排版规则,确定图片在页面中的位置。可以使用CSS来设定图片的位置属性,比如使用相对定位或绝对定位来控制图片的位置。
5. 设置图片间距:根据需求,设置图片之间的间距。可以使用CSS的margin属性来设定图片之间的间距。
6. 添加图片到页面:将调整尺寸和定位后的图片添加到相应的页面中。可以使用HTML的img标签来添加图片,并设置好对应的属性。
7. 保存并显示页面:最后,保存生成好的页面,通过浏览器访问,可以看到自动排版后的图片效果。
以上是关于设置PHP图片自动排版的基本步骤,根据需求和具体情况,可以进一步添加相关功能,比如添加水印、图片边框等效果。希望能对你有所帮助。
2年前 -
在PHP中实现图片自动排版可以通过设置CSS样式来实现。具体设置步骤如下:
1. 使用CSS的float属性:使用float属性可以让图片在文本中进行浮动,实现文字环绕图片的效果。通过设置图片的float属性为left或right,可以让文字围绕在图片的左侧或右侧。
2. 使用CSS的clear属性:如有多张图片并排显示时,需要使用clear属性来设置每行的第一个图片的位置,以避免图片重叠。通过设置clear属性为left或right,可以让图片不会移到前面图片所占据的位置上。
3. 使用CSS的margin属性:使用margin属性可以设置图片与文字之间的距离。通过设置margin属性的值,可以控制图片与文字之间的间距,使布局更合理。
4. 使用CSS的max-width属性:使用max-width属性可以设置图片的最大宽度,以适应不同的屏幕大小。通过设置max-width属性的值,可以限制图片的宽度,避免图片过大导致排版混乱。
5. 使用CSS的media查询:使用media查询可以根据不同的设备大小和屏幕方向,设置不同的图片布局。通过设置不同的样式规则,可以实现在不同的设备上呈现不同的图片排版效果,提高页面的适应性。
总结:通过设置CSS样式,可以实现图片自动排版,使图片与文字之间的布局更加合理和美观。结合浮动、清除浮动、设置间距、限制图片宽度和媒体查询等技术手段,可以实现不同设备上的自适应排版效果。
2年前 -
要实现PHP图片自动排版,可以通过设置CSS样式和使用PHP图像处理库来实现。
首先,我们可以通过设置CSS样式来控制图片的排版。在CSS中,可以使用float属性将图片左浮动或右浮动,使得图片能够与文本或其他元素进行排列。另外,在CSS中还可以使用margin属性控制图片与其他元素的间距,使用width属性和height属性设置图片的宽度和高度。
例如,在HTML中,可以设置一个div容器来包含图片,并给该容器设置float属性以及相应的宽度和高度。然后,在需要排版的地方插入这个div容器即可实现图片的自动排版。
其次,可以借助PHP图像处理库来对图片进行处理。PHP图像处理库提供了诸如裁剪、缩放、旋转等功能,可以根据需要对图片进行调整和处理。
使用PHP图像处理库,可以编写PHP脚本来自动处理图片,并将处理后的图片进行排版展示。例如,可以使用imagecrop()函数进行裁剪,使用imagescale()函数进行缩放,使用imagerotate()函数进行旋转等等。
在实际操作流程中,可以先通过PHP图像处理库对图片进行处理,然后将处理后的图片插入到HTML文档中进行排版展示。可以通过循环遍历的方式处理多张图片,保证排版的灵活性和自动化。
总结起来,要实现PHP图片的自动排版,可以通过设置CSS样式和使用PHP图像处理库来实现。在编写PHP脚本时,可以结合CSS样式和图像处理函数,根据需要将图片进行排版和处理。要注意的是,要确保文章字数大于3000字,并且内容结构清晰,可以结合小标题展示,以便读者能够更好地理解和掌握相关知识。
2年前